#305377 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#305377 is composed of 18.8% red, 32.5%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.7% cyan, 30.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 210.4 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 32.7%. #305377 color hex could be obtained by blending #60a6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#305377 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#305377 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#305377 has RGB values of R:48, G:83,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3167095.

Shades and Tints of #305377
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030507 is the darkest color, while #f8f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#305377
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505357 is the less saturated color, while #0352a4 is the most saturated one.
